Lion’s Mane is an edible and medicinal mushroom species that has been highly prized in traditional Eastern medicine for centuries. Renowned for its cascading, icicle-like appearance, this unique fungus is not only captivating in its looks but also equally intriguing for its health-promoting properties. Today, this mushroom is available in various forms, such as in a dietary lion’s mane supplement, and is lauded for its potential to support brain health, boost immunity, and more. Memory Support

Among the top lion’s mane mushroom benefits is its remarkable potential to support memory. The mushroom contains two special compounds, hericenones and erinacines, which stimulate the production of nerve growth factor (NGF). NGF is a protein that plays a crucial role in maintaining and repairing neurons, the cells responsible for memory and cognition. By promoting NGF production, lion’s mane may enhance neuronal growth, thereby supporting memory and cognitive function. Several studies suggest that lion’s mane can be particularly helpful in slowing the progression of memory-related disorders like Alzheimer’s disease.

Immune Support

One of the primary lion’s mane health benefits is immune support. This mushroom is packed with antioxidants and beta-glucans, which can strengthen the immune system and help protect against disease. Lion’s mane also encourages the growth of beneficial gut bacteria, further enhancing immune function. A healthy gut is known to play a critical role in maintaining robust immunity.

Heart Support

Promising research highlights another significant lion’s mane benefit—heart health support. Lion’s mane contains compounds that could reduce levels of ‘bad’ LDL cholesterol and triglycerides, while potentially promoting an increase in ‘good’ HDL cholesterol. Additionally, this mushroom may inhibit the oxidation of cholesterol in the bloodstream, which is a key risk factor for heart disease. Through these actions, lion’s mane can contribute to heart health and potentially reduce the risk of cardiovascular disorders.

Digestive Support

Finally, lion’s mane mushroom benefits extend significantly to digestive health. This unique fungus has natural antibacterial properties that can combat harmful gut bacteria, such as H. pylori, which is known to cause a variety of gastrointestinal issues. Concurrently, lion’s mane supports the growth of beneficial gut bacteria, creating a healthy gut microbiome. This balance of gut bacteria is crucial for digestion, nutrient absorption, and overall gut health. Thus, regular consumption of lion’s mane can be a powerful step toward a healthy, well-functioning digestive system.
